Define Hypoparathyroidism
Hypoparathyroidism or a decrease in the secretion of parathormone causes an upset in calcium metabolism. Hypocalcemia develops and the muscles go into a type of spasm known as tetany. Muscle spasms of the hands and feet are termed as carpopedal spasm. Also, there is twitching of the face and eye muscles. In infants and children, spasm of the muscles of the larynx (laryngismus strodulus) occurs accompanied by cyanosis. After a pause, without breathing, a sharp inspiration occurs accompanied by a high-pitched crowing sound.
Hypoparathyroidism occurs very rarely and may be due to the removal of the parathyroid gland in error during the operation of thyroid gland or removal of the parathyroid gland when the thyroid gland is malignant or some defects in the gland for which it is unable to secrete parathormone.
